Abstract

Ludwig's angina is a serious, often fatal infectious disease process that requires prompt intervention of life-saving therapies. The critical care nurses caring for a patient with Ludwig's angina must be able to recognize subtle changes in the patient's status and intervene quickly to prevent death by airway edema or profound sepsis.
